NAPLES, ME (July 12) – Due to circumstances out of their control, Pro All Stars Series (PASS) officials announced today that the PASS events scheduled for June 21 at Franklin County Speedway in Callaway, VA have been cancelled. The track has undergone a management change in the last week. Despite the best efforts of PASS officials to work with the former management, we feel that there is not sufficient time to work with the new management team and organize this event properly.
The PASS South Super Late Models and PASS Pro Late Models will be in action once again on Thursday, July 3, along with the Southeast Super Trucks, for a special Independence holiday event at Greenville-Pickens Speedway in South Carolina. In addition to the action on track, fans will be entertained by a different type of fireworks. A Freestyle Motorcycle Spectacular will amaze and entertain the fans during intermission and help get the extended weekend kicked off in a big way.
For more information, please go to ProAllStarsSeries.com.

The joy and jubilation for Eddie MacDonald and his team, family and friends in victory lane after winning the American Canadian Tour race at Riverside Speedway in Groveton, NH on Saturday night were soon dashed when the victory was taken away by ACT officials for a spring rubber violation. The Freddie Peterson owned and Hancock Electric Motor Service sponsored Chevy was given an eleventh place finish despite protests from the team.
ACT officials stated the new rule this year limits to three the number of spring rubbers in the rear right spring. The #17 had four spring rubbers and was stripped of the win with Eddie Mac saying, “This is our fun car. It is not our priority. Our commitment to the K&N Series takes up most of our time so we don’t spend a lot of time working on the ACT car. We love running with the ACT drivers and have a lot of fun. We only worked on setting up Freddie’s car for two days so we didn’t have time to pour over the rule book to look for an advantage. One of the officials said we probably read the rule book very closely and I can honestly say I have never read the rule book. We were totally unaware there was a rule change for the number of rear spring rubbers you could use. Obviously it was our fault for not knowing the rule but I feel the punishment did not fit the crime. Having an extra spring rubber made absolutely no difference between winning and losing. It is a minor tuning adjustment aide worth $13.00. It did nothing for the car. The car was fast and handled great when we got going after halfway. That is why we won. I just wished they could have fined us or something but to take away a win was way too severe I think.”

Packard Ends Busy Weekend with Great Run at Riverside
Capturing her First ACT Pole, Leading the Most Laps and her 2nd Three Star Award
EAST MONTPELIER, Vt – Starting last in the final heat race at Riverside Saturday night, Packard went out and showed them that wasn’t going to be a problem for her. Starting in 7th with her 9x Northstar Fireworks/Packard Fuels car, she followed the 27nh to the front. Packard finished comfortably in 3rd place +4, which was enough to secure her the pole for the Central Paving 150 ACT race. “We struggled early in practice, but our times were similar with everyone else,” said Packard, “We got the bottom lane in the heat race and were able to follow the 27 to the front and earn the pole with our +4.”

Groveton, NH – Kyle Welch of Newport, NH earned his first career American Canadian Tour win at Riverside Speedway in Groveton, NH on Saturday, June 7. Welch inherited the win after apparent winner Eddie MacDonald was penalized for a post race tech infraction. MacDonald was penalized to the last car on the lead lap in 11th place.
Wayne Helliwell, Jr. took the early lead from the outside pole, but was quickly overtaken by Emily Packard on lap 20. Packard would lead the majority of the event, which saw no cautions during its 150 laps. Welch closed the gap on Packard’s lead and took the point with just 15 laps to go. (more…)
